The 3am problem
When a fan in New York opens his apps at 9pm, it is roughly 4am in Kyiv or Bucharest. The highest-spend hours of your account run while you sleep, and a PPV that sits unanswered until your morning sells at a fraction of one worked in the moment. A UK creator loses a four-hour window this way; you lose the whole peak. Our shifts staff it every night, in your voice, so your mornings start with receipts instead of missed messages.

Privacy, treated as a contract term
Nowhere do creators ask about privacy more, and the honest answer splits in two. What we control, we sign for: two-way NDA before any access, seat-scoped permissions, and a team that never sees your legal name unless you share it. What the platform controls stays in your hands - geo-blocking, display name, face-out-of-frame choices - because we work through revocable CRM access and never hold your login.
Money stays simple
Your payout path does not change: OnlyFans pays you directly, on the platform's schedule, in your currency setup. We invoice our share at month end from the Infloww record, settled via Wise or transfer in USD or EUR, and the split mechanics are published rather than discovered after signing. Tax stays a question for a local accountant; a US agency changes nothing about it.
Vetting an agency from the region
Eastern European creators get recruited harder than anyone, often over Telegram, often by operations with no published entity, no split, and no named CRM. Run the 15-minute verification on every recruiter including us: registry lookup, contract before the call, revocable access, NDA first. The agencies that fail it are the reason the checklist exists.
